Class EmfLogFont

Class EmfLogFont

ja nimityö: Aspose.Imaging.FileFormats.Emf.Emf.Objects Kokoelma: Aspose.Imaging.dll (25.4.0)

LogFont-objekti määrittää loogisen kirjaimen perusominaisuudet.

public class EmfLogFont : EmfObject

Inheritance

object MetaObject EmfObject EmfLogFont

Derived

EmfLogFontEx , EmfLogFontPanose

Perintöjäsenet

object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

EmfLogFont()

public EmfLogFont()

Properties

CharSet

Se saa tai asettaa 8-bittisen allekirjoittamattoman kokonaisuuden, joka määrittää luonteen glyfiä.olla WMF CharacterSet -luettelossa oleva arvo ([MS-WM F] kohta 2.1.1.5).luonteen koko on tuntematon, metafyylinen käsittely ei saa yrittää kääntää tai tulkitalinjat, jotka on luovutettu kyseisen kirjaimen kanssa.

public WmfCharacterSet CharSet { get; set; }

Omistuksen arvo

WmfCharacterSet

ClipPrecision

Se saa tai asettaa 8-bittisen allekirjoittamattoman kokonaisuuden, joka määrittää klippien tarkkuuden.Klippien tarkkuus määrittelee, miten klippia hahmoja, jotka ovat osittain ulkopuolella klippialueella.Se voi olla yksi tai useampi WMF ClipPrecision Flag

public WmfClipPrecisionFlags ClipPrecision { get; set; }

Omistuksen arvo

WmfClipPrecisionFlags

Escapement

saa tai asettaa 32-bittisen allekirjoitetun kokonaisuuden, joka määrittää kulman, kymmeniä astetta,välissä vektorin ja laitteen x-aksin välillä.rinnakkain tekstin sarjan pohjaan.

public int Escapement { get; set; }

Omistuksen arvo

int

Facename

Antaa tai asettaa Facename (64 bytejä): sarja, joka ei ylitä 32 Unicode-merkkiä ja jossa määritetäänJos tämän sarjan pituus on alle 32 merkkiä, lopetettavaNullin on oltava läsnä, minkä jälkeen tämän kentän jäljellä olevaa on pidettävä huomiotta.

public string Facename { get; set; }

Omistuksen arvo

string

Height

Se saa tai asettaa 32-bittisen allekirjoitetun kokonaisuuden, joka määrittää fontin korkeuden loogisissa yksiköissä.luonteen solun tai luonnetta. luonne korkeus arvo, joka tunnetaan myös nimellä em koko, onmerkki solun korkeus arvo minus sisäinen johtava arvo. fontti kartta SHOULDtulkitse korkeuden kentässä ilmoitettua arvoa seuraavasti.

public int Height { get; set; }

Omistuksen arvo

int

Italic

Se saa tai asettaa 8-bittisen allekirjoittamattoman kokonaisuuden, joka määrittää 0x01:een asetetun italian kirjaimen; muutoin,Se on asetettava 0x00:een.

public byte Italic { get; set; }

Omistuksen arvo

byte

Orientation

saa tai asettaa 32-bittisen allekirjoitetun kokonaisuuden, joka määrittää kulman, kymmeniä astetta,kunkin hahmon peruslinjan ja laitteen x-aksin välillä.

public int Orientation { get; set; }

Omistuksen arvo

int

OutPrecision

Se saa tai asettaa 8-bittisen allekirjoittamattoman kokonaisuuden, joka määrittää lähdön tarkkuuden.lähdön tarkkuus määrittelee, kuinka tarkasti kirjain on tarpeen vastaamaan pyydettyä korkeutta, leveyttä,luonnossuuntaus, pakeneminen, piste, ja kirjain tyyppi. sen täytyy olla arvo WMF: stäTäsmällinen luettelo

public WmfOutPrecision OutPrecision { get; set; }

Omistuksen arvo

WmfOutPrecision

PitchAndFamily

Se saa tai asettaa WMF PitchAndFamily -objektin ([MS-WM F] kohta 2.2.2.14) jokamäärittelee fontin piirin ja perheen. Fontin perheet kuvaavat kirjaimen ulkonäköä yleisessäNiiden tarkoituksena on määrittää fontti, kun määritetty tyypilevy ei ole käytettävissä.

public WmfPitchAndFamily PitchAndFamily { get; set; }

Omistuksen arvo

WmfPitchAndFamily

Quality

Se saa tai asettaa 8-bittisen allekirjoittamattoman integerin, joka määrittää tuotannon laadun.määrittelee, kuinka läheisesti pyritään vastaamaan loogisen lähteen ominaisuuksia todellisenSitä on oltava yksi WMF FontQuality -luetteloon sisältyvistä arvoista ([MS-WM F])Säädökset 2.1.1

public WmfFontQuality Quality { get; set; }

Omistuksen arvo

WmfFontQuality

Strikeout

Se saa tai asettaa 8-bittisen allekirjoittamattoman kokonaisuuden, jossa määritetään fontti, jos se on asetettu 0x01;Muussa tapauksessa se on asetettava 0x00.

public byte Strikeout { get; set; }

Omistuksen arvo

byte

Underline

Se saa tai asettaa 8-bittisen allekirjoittamattoman kokonaisuuden, jossa määritetään alla mainittu kirjain, jos se on asetettu 0x01;Muussa tapauksessa se on asetettava 0x00.

public byte Underline { get; set; }

Omistuksen arvo

byte

Weight

Saat tai asetat 32-bittisen allekirjoitetun integerin, joka määrittää fontin painon alueellaEsimerkiksi 400 on normaali ja 700 on rohkea.Jos tämä arvo on nolla, oletusarvoPainoa voidaan käyttää.

public EmfLogFontWeight Weight { get; set; }

Omistuksen arvo

EmfLogFontWeight

Width

Se saa tai asettaa 32-bittisen allekirjoitetun kokonaisuuden, jossa määritetään keskimääräinen leveys, loogisissa yksiköissä,Jos laajakaistan arvo on nolla, asianmukainen arvo tulee ollalaskettu muista LogFont-arvoista löytääkseen kirjaimen, jolla on tipografin tarkoitusSuhteellinen näkökohta

public int Width { get; set; }

Omistuksen arvo

int

 Suomi